Arranging Suitcases

September 7 - 28 , 2012

Parse Gallery is pleased to announce "Arranging Suitcases," a solo exhibition by New Orleans-based artist Avery Lawrence. Lawrence's family history inspires the body of  work presented in this multi-media installation. In "Arranging Suitcases,"the story of his paternal grandparents informs a video-based performance that is physically demanding and ultimately surreal. The video will be on view in the gallery within an installation of complementary drawings, paintings, custom-designed wallpaper, and site-specific performances.

 

Avery Lawrence was born in Charlottesville, VA and holds a B.A. in Visual Studies from the University of Pennsylvania. His work has been exhibited in (e)merge art fair, SCOPE Miami (recipient of the SCOPE Foundation Award), Heiner Contemporary in Washington, D.C. and 1708 Gallery in Richmond, VA. He was recently selected as one of the “100 Under 100 Art Superstars of the South” by Oxford American magazine.
